Types of Ampulla of Urethra Tumors

Ampulla of urethra tumors can be classified based on their cellular origin and behavior:

  1. Urothelial Carcinoma: Originates from the transitional epithelium lining the urethra.
  2. Adenocarcinoma: Develops from glandular cells, less common in the urethra.
  3. Squamous Cell Carcinoma: Arises from squamous epithelial cells.
  4. Sarcoma: Originates from connective tissues like muscle or fat.
  5. Melanoma: Rarely, tumors can develop from pigment-producing cells.
  6. Lymphoma: Cancer of the lymphatic system can involve the urethra.
  7. Metastatic Tumors: Cancers from other body parts that spread to the urethra.

Surgical Treatments

Surgery is a common approach to remove tumors from the ampulla of the urethra. Here are 10 surgical options:

  1. Local Excision: Removing the tumor and a small margin of healthy tissue.
  2. Partial Urethrectomy: Removing part of the urethra containing the tumor.
  3. Total Urethrectomy: Complete removal of the urethra in severe cases.
  4. Urinary Diversion: Creating a new pathway for urine after urethra removal.
  5. Cystectomy: Removing the bladder, sometimes combined with urethral removal.
  6. Robotic-Assisted Surgery: Minimally invasive surgery using robotic systems for precision.
  7. Laparoscopic Surgery: Using small incisions and a camera for surgery.
  8. Penectomy: Partial or complete removal of the penis in advanced cases.
  9. Lymph Node Dissection: Removing nearby lymph nodes to check for cancer spread.
  10. Transurethral Resection of the Prostate (TURP): Sometimes used if the prostate is involved.
